Output afcb696e64c5585ec848448fe7672df93ce2267cec3511206f37b74ec32fdefe:5

value
89500
script pubkey
OP_0 OP_PUSHBYTES_20 2d563ae5df39d9cc04291e093b89cc1d60a78f1a
address
bc1q94tr4ewl88vucppfrcynhzwvr4s20rc6r4ruy3
transaction
afcb696e64c5585ec848448fe7672df93ce2267cec3511206f37b74ec32fdefe
confirmations
117
spent
false